WebDevil's Cauldron An abyss at the summit of the peak of Tenerife, Canary Islands. A stone cast into the gulf resounds as though a copper vessel were being struck by a huge hammer; thus the Spaniards gave it its name. The inhabitants of the island believed that the infernal regions were there, where the souls of the wicked dwell forever. Source for information …
